What are my legal obligations to my neighbor before building a fence on the property line in California?
California Civil Code 841, the 'Good Neighbor Fence Act,' mandates you provide a 30-day written 'Notice of Intent' with proposed details before altering a shared boundary. For Downtown Fillmore, this 2026 requirement is strict; failure to notify can void cost-sharing rights and lead to disputes.
What are the height and setback rules for fences in Fillmore, especially near CA-126?
Zoning limits are 3 feet in the front yard and 6 feet in the rear, with a 0-foot setback for side and rear lines. For corner lots, a clear 'sight triangle' is required at intersections to prevent traffic obstructions. Fences near CA-126 must not block driver sightlines, as per Fillmore Municipal Code.

What fencing materials are best for Fillmore's moderate termite risk and soil corrosivity?
Use termite-resistant materials like steel, aluminum, or pressure-treated wood rated for ground contact. For moderate soil corrosivity, specify hot-dip galvanized or stainless-steel fasteners. Inferior fasteners cause rust streaks and premature failure in Fillmore's soils.

What is the utility locate process, and why is it critical in Downtown Fillmore?
Call 811 (Underground Service Alert of Southern California) at least two working days before digging. Hitting a gas or fiber line in the dense Downtown infrastructure is a major liability, incurring repair costs and fines. How does Fillmore's 105 MPH V-ult wind rating affect fence design?
The 105 MPH V-ult wind speed, per ASCE 7-22, dictates structural design. This requires closer post spacing (often 6 feet on-center), continuous concrete footings, and wind-rated brackets. This engineering prevents failure during peak storm season gusts channeled from the coast via CA-126.
